Output 05d58ac9db89a5b3137f94edd617775f80e878361057975bf78e5006b5a79386:0

value
658041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1e65f71bdbfe6013db8e97544ef0ce293281cf6 OP_EQUAL
address
3Pk4kMpDPNBAeiNLdVju8AxHFDDLqnSjPg
transaction
05d58ac9db89a5b3137f94edd617775f80e878361057975bf78e5006b5a79386
spent
true